FWIW, I used the Moroso aluminum bushings decades ago in my second gen 73 T/A, Everything bolted up and never had to worry about the subframe shifting as the rubber compressed. I also had a 76 T/A with OEM bushings that was like a rubber band when you jacked it up.
If I was ever to own another subframe car it would have something besides the OEM bushings.
